How to Quickly Install the Solaris 10 10/08 OS on x86 Systems
This How to Guide instructs users unfamiliar with Solaris 10 installation on how to install the Solaris 10 OS on a Sun supported x86 system. This step-by-step guide, complete with screen shots, takes users through the installation process, in 22 simple steps. Novice users should be able to complete a Solaris 10 10/08 Operating System installation on a standalone x86 system using the instructions in this guide.
Installation Assumptions
This guide makes several assumptions, including:
* The system is an x86 system
* The system is compatible with the Solaris 10 OS and is listed on the Solaris Hardware Compatibility List (HCL).
* The system has a graphical interface
